The Area Security Manager supports the Regional Security Manager with delivery and oversight of the day-to-day security operations at multiple sites across multiple locations in a highly ambiguous and dynamically fluid environment. The Area Security Manager conducts security assessments, ensures that the corporate sites meet or exceed all requisite security standards, and manages incidents and supporting crisis response. Finally, the Area Security Manager provides security consultancy to local business leadership, develops plans to mitigate gaps in security controls, and manages the guarding and access control programs.
Key job responsibilities
Deliver best-in-class security services focused on enhancing the safety and security of all employees, contractors, and visitors.
Manage day-to-day security operations for a diverse portfolio of sites and customers with unique requirements.
Be the trusted security advisor and subject matter expert in the assigned area of responsibility, through high quality communication and excellent briefing skills.
Implement and improve security plans, policies, and programs.
Coordinate security incident response.
Respond to customer security concerns.
Monitor the external threat environments in the defined area and take measures to minimize security risk to the business to the dynamic security environment.
Successfully align ACS metrics, goals, and strategic direction across the geographic area to support the overall team and organizational mission.
Earn trust through key customer and stakeholder engagements, and liaison with external partners.
Communicate accurately and in a timely manner with stakeholders at the tactical and strategic level.
Build and maintain close relationships with peers at other security functions to exchange and share security concerns and collaborate on closing gaps and building best practices.
